How much space is enough for c drive on my pc?

presently I have 80 gb hard disk with win 98se in my c drive of 20gb and it is only 2.40 gb used. I am upgrading to intel dual core with 1 gb ram %26 will work with win xp or vista. i intend to not download any thing other than windows on c drive so i don't want to keep much space for c drive. pl also guide is there some program which automatically downloaded to c drive %26 secondly is it necessary to keep antivirus on the same drive where window is loaded.

12-15Gb would be okay for xp because, some of the rar,zip files you open frequently will be stored in c: , also many game saves sit on c: , some of the installer packages get automatically stored on to c: , if you run antivirus like KAV it uses c: to store the update info and its database even if you have installed it on a different drive, this tends to get bulky.



if you can clean it manually 10Gb partion for c: is enough.
